Job Description

Join Nexus Future Labs at the forefront of technological innovation as we pioneer quantum computing solutions for 2026 and beyond. We're seeking a visionary Quantum Computing Architect to design next-gen systems that will revolutionize cryptography, AI, and material science. In this role, you'll lead the development of fault-tolerant quantum architectures while mentoring a team of quantum physicists and engineers.

You'll collaborate with industry pioneers to translate theoretical breakthroughs into scalable quantum platforms, pushing the boundaries of computational possibility. Our state-of-the-art lab in San Francisco offers unparalleled resources for experimental quantum research, including access to dilution refrigerators and photonic systems.

Responsibilities

  • Design and implement fault-tolerant quantum computing architectures for 2026-era applications
  • Lead quantum algorithm development for optimization and simulation challenges
  • Collaborate with hardware teams to integrate qubit technologies (superconducting, photonic, trapped ion)
  • Develop quantum error correction protocols for scalable quantum systems
  • Present quantum computing roadmaps to C-suite executives and venture partners
  • Mentor quantum engineers and physicists in cutting-edge research methodologies
  • Secure patents for novel quantum computing innovations

Qualifications

  • PhD in Quantum Physics, Computer Science, or related field with 5+ years industry experience
  • Proven expertise in quantum error correction and fault-tolerant design
  • Publication record in Nature/Science or equivalent quantum computing journals
  • Proficiency with quantum programming frameworks (Qiskit, Cirq, Q#)
  • Experience leading quantum hardware-software integration projects
  • Demonstrated ability to translate quantum theory into commercial applications
  • Strong background in cryogenic systems and quantum control electronics
